Signs You Need Spider Control
Webs Building Up Around the Home
Webs in eaves, window frames, garden beds, and around outdoor lighting are signs of an active spider population.
Spiders Inside the House
Finding spiders in bedrooms, bathrooms, or living areas — especially at night — means they're nesting indoors.
Redbacks or White-Tails Spotted
These are medically significant species. If you see them around your property, don't risk it — call for a professional treatment.
High Insect Activity
Lots of insects around lights and windows? Spiders follow their food. Treating the insects reduces spider numbers too.

How We Eliminate Spiders
Targeted treatments that remove spiders and their food source for lasting, web-free results.
1. Inspect & Identify
We identify the spider species present, locate harbourage areas, and map out web-building hotspots. Dangerous species like redbacks are flagged and treated as a priority.
2. Targeted Treatment
We apply residual sprays to spider harbourage zones — eaves, window and door frames, fences, garden beds, and around external lighting. Roof voids and subfloors are web-dusted for complete coverage.
3. Barrier Protection

Cairns Spider Species
Species We Treat
Redback Spiders
Australia's most well-known dangerous spider. Found in dry, sheltered spots — under outdoor furniture, in sheds, letterboxes, and around garden pots. Bites require medical attention.
White-Tail Spiders
Nomadic hunters — no webs. Found in clothing, towels, and bedding left on the floor. Bites can cause localised pain and swelling.
Huntsman Spiders
Large and fast but generally harmless. Common indoors in Cairns — they enter through gaps around doors and windows. More startling than dangerous.
Garden Orb Weavers
Build large webs across pathways, doorways, and between plants overnight. Harmless but a constant nuisance — especially during the wet season.
Wolf Spiders
Ground-dwelling hunters found in gardens, mulch beds, and under rocks. Fast-moving and can give a painful bite if cornered.
